The CrocsBistro Clog is a unisex work shoe designed specifically for professionals in food service, hospitality, and healthcare. With a lightweight and supportive structure, these clogs feature an easy-to-clean surface, slip-resistant treads, and a roomy fit for all-day comfort. Certified for safety and durability, they are the perfect choice for anyone looking to combine style with functionality on the job.

Great quality @ a great price, but note potential sizing issues …
Great quality @ a great price, but note potential sizing issues …I ordered two differently sized pairs, and both were close to one size too large. This appears to be due to the size conversion table used by Crocs (see photo). For example, one pair’s soles were quoted in US size 13, which Crocs convert to UK size 12 (should read 12.5 instead) and EU size 48-49 (should read 47 instead – see second photo for details)The sizing issue could furthermore be linked to the following note on Crocs’ conversion table:PLEASE NOTE: From January 2015 Crocs changed sizing for men, reducing all men's sizes by 1. If you have purchased men's Crocs before January 2015, please order one size smaller when making your next purchase (for example, a male customer who previously fit a size 10 will now fit a size 9). Sole sizes are US. Label shows UK. M = Men's W = Women'sMaybe I received old stock?

No side-vents but with a heel-retainer, great value
This ‘Bistro’ croc design is distinguished from the Cayman by:• Having no holes or side-vents, which make them great for gardening or workshop use• The clog is moulded with a heel-stop to make it more like a shoe than a slide-in slide-out sandal so always better to use the retaining straps• The fitting is a bit narrower than the Cayman and is less suitable for people with wider feet, even more so because the Bistro is a bit more rigidThe sizing issues common with crocs sold online remain however. The advertised size is usually one size too large, so if you normally wear a UK 9, then don’t order size 9, order size 8 and it will fit. This is because of the international sizing conversion table used by Crocs, which they still haven’t got right.Great choice of colours BTW, but it’s rare for online suppliers to have every colour in stock in every size.
